Focus on Derek Jarman

Caravaggio

1 hr. 33 min. | Drama | N/A

Derek Jarman’s most profound reflection on art, sexuality and identity retells the life of the celebrated 17th century painter through his brilliant, nearly blasphemous paintings and his flirtations with the underworld. Caravaggio incorporates the painter’s precise aesthetic into the movie’s own visuals, while touching on all of Jarman’s major concerns: history, homosexuality, violence and the relationship between painting and film.
